Pats Take on ICE to End 3-In-3

December 11, 2022 - Western Hockey League (WHL)
Regina Pats News Release


Winnipeg, MB - The Winnipeg ICE host the Regina Pats on Sunday evening at 5:05 p.m. inside the Wayne Fleming Arena, as the Pats end their three-in-three weekend on the road.

The Pats are coming off a 5-2 win over the Calgary Hitmen on Saturday night at the Brandt Centre. With the victory, the club has now won a season-high four straight wins. The Pats also won their third straight Teddy Bear Toss game, as Tanner Howe's 19th of the season littered the ice with bears. He is the first player in franchise history to score a Teddy Bear Toss goal in back-to-back years.

The Pats also got goals from Alexander Suzdalev (1G-1A), Tanner Brown, Riley Ginnell and Layton Feist in the win. Drew Sim was spectacular in net, allowing just two goals on 40 shots for his sixth straight win. The final shots were 40-35 for Calgary. The Pats went 3-3 on the penalty kill and 1-4 on the power play.

Meanwhile, the Winnipeg ICE are coming off a 6-3 win over the Spokane Chiefs on Friday, extending their winning-streak to two games. Zach Benson led the attack with his first WHL hat trick, Conor Geekie scored twice while Vladislav Shilo sealed the game with an empty net goal. Connor McClennon chipped in with three assists. Daniel Hauser made 25 saves. The ICE are playing their second game without defenceman Carson Lambos who was named to the roster for Canada's National Junior Team Selection Camp.

The ICE had their 15 game winning-streak come to an end with a 2-1 loss to the Lethbridge Hurricanes on Nov, 22. The ICE are 4-3 over their last seven games since. They are still first in the WHL at 24-4-0-0 and 48 points.

It's the third of six meetings this season between the Pats and ICE. Last season, the ICE went 7-0 vs. the Pats (37GA-14GF). The Pats are 0-16-1-1 against the ICE since their move from Kootenay to Winnipeg at the beginning of the 2019-20 season. The last time the Pats defeated the Kootenay/Winnipeg franchise was on February 20, 2019, as the Pats won 5-4 in a shootout.

HEADLINES

The Regina Pats have won seven of their last eight games since Nov. 25, outscoring their opponents 40-to-26, with a +14 goal differential during that time...the Pats picked up wins over Vancouver (3-0), Victoria (9-5), Kelowna (OT, 6-5), Prince George (5-1) and Edmonton (8-2), Prince Albert (3-2) and Calgary (5-2) over that stretch...their only loss over this time was against Kamloops by a 9-3 score.

Connor Bedard left the Pats for Canada's WJC selection camp with a 27 game point-streak...he is expected to miss between 8 and 10 more games as he looks for his second straight gold medal...he is one of 10 players attending Canada's camp who won gold in August.

The Pats have called up 2007-born forward Cole Temple from the Brandon Wheat Kings U18 AAA squad as Tye Spencer left last night's game with a lower-body injury and did not return.

BY THE NUMBERS

64: Number of points (27G-37A) in 28 games for Pats captain Connor Bedard leads the WHL...his 27 goals are first, and his 37 assists are also first...the North Vancouver, BC product also leads the WHL in goals per-game (0.96), shots (175) and power play points (25).

6: Five straight wins for Pats goaltender Drew Sim (12GA-363MIN), posting a 1.98 goals-against average and a .935 save percentage over his last six starts...he is currently tied for first in shutouts with two this season.

10-7-1-0: Record for the Pats on the road this season...the Pats 10 road wins this year are tied for the third most in the WHL with Moose Jaw, Red Deer and Seattle...Winnipeg's 13 road victories is first in the league, while Saskatoon's 11 wins away from home are second.

10: Game point-streak (3G-18A-21PTS) for Stanislav Svozil heading into tonight's action...the Columbus Blue Jackets 2021 third-round pick is T-1st amongst all WHL defencemen in points with 37 (5G-32A) while first in assists...he is also second amongst all skaters in assists.

27: Power play goals for the Pats over their last 17 contests dating back to Oct. 26, as the club has scored a PPG in 17 straight games (27-for-75, 36.0%)....prior to this stretch, the Pats power play was 19th in the WHL at 14.9%...now the Pats power play is fourth in the WHL at 27.9%.

42: Points this season for forward Tanner Howe is T-5th in the WHL, while his 19 goals are tied for fifth and his shooting percentage of 29.2% (19-for-65) is second best in the league...he is on an eight game point-streak (9G-7A-16PTS), and has scored in 9 of his last 12 games.

30.4: Shooting percentage for Alexander Suzdalev is first in the WHL (17-for-56)...the Washington Capitals 2021 third-round pick is riding a six game point-streak (4G-5A), and has points in 15 of his last 16 games (11G-18A-29PTS)...his 11 PPG are tied for third in the WHL.
